Transaction eaf18d36c79ca85b1a342d0509d4201ee58550318268045dce5ebbedfd9750d0
1 Input
1 Output
-
eaf18d36c79ca85b1a342d0509d4201ee58550318268045dce5ebbedfd9750d0:0
- value
- 633553
- script pubkey
- OP_0 OP_PUSHBYTES_20 de1edc7093f9b8675c92ca47bfb14a676481c0bf
- address
- bc1qmc0dcuynlxuxwhyjefrmlv22vajgrs9l2vqrtk